The P51-200-A-D-P-20MA-000-000 belongs to the category of industrial pressure sensors.
It is used for measuring and monitoring pressure in various industrial applications.
The sensor is typically packaged in a durable housing suitable for industrial environments.
The essence of the P51-200-A-D-P-20MA-000-000 lies in its ability to provide precise and reliable pressure measurements in demanding industrial settings.

The P51-200-A-D-P-20MA-000-000 operates on the principle of strain gauge technology, where changes in pressure cause deformation in the sensing element, resulting in a proportional change in electrical resistance. This change is then converted into a standardized output signal.
The P51-200-A-D-P-20MA-000-000 is widely used in industries such as: - Oil and gas - Chemical processing - Automotive manufacturing - Aerospace
In these fields, the sensor is employed for tasks such as pressure monitoring in hydraulic systems, leak detection, and process control.
